Book excerpt: Bridge deck and substructure deterioration due to the corrosive effects of deicing chemicals on reinforcing steel is a problem facing many transportation agencies. The main concern is protection of older bridges with uncoated reinforcing steel. Many different methods have been tried over the past years to repair bridge decks. The Iowa system of bridge deck rehabilitation has proven to be very effective. It consists of scarifying the deck surface, removing any deteriorated concrete, and overlaying with low slump dense concrete. Another rehabilitation method that has emerged is cathodic protection. It has been used for many years in the protection of underground pipelines and in 1973 was first installed on a bridge deck. Cathodic protection works by applying an external source of direct current to the embedded reinforcing steel, thereby changing the electrochemical process of corrosion. The corroding steel, which is anodic, is protected by changing it to a cathodic state. The technology involved in cathodic protection as applied to bridge decks has improved over the last 12 years. One company marketing new technology in cathodic protection systems is Raychem Corporation of Menlo Park, California. Their system utilizes a Ferex anode mesh that distributes the impressed direct current over the deck surface. Ferex mesh was selected because it seemed readily adaptable to the Iowa system of bridge deck rehabilitation. The bridge deck would be scarified, deteriorated concrete removed, Ferex anode mesh installed, and overlaid with low slump dense concrete. The Federal Highway Administration (FHWA) promotes cathodic protection under Demonstration Project No. 34, "Cathodic Protection for Reinforced Concrete Bridge Decks."

Available in PDF, EPUB and Kindle. Book excerpt: "Bridge decks are expected to proved relatively maintenance-free service for approximately 40 years. It has been found, however, that some unprotected bridge decks require major repairs within 5 to 10 years, and often must be replaced after 15 years of service. This premature deterioration is frequently the direct result of an accelerated corrosion process on the reinforcing steel caused by the intrusion of deicing chemicals into bridge deck surfaces. A number of bridges on the Federal-aid system do not have a protective system on their decks. If these bridge decks were protected now, significant savings could be realized by avoiding more expensive repairs later. One positive method of stopping the corrosion process in reinforced concrete bridge decks is cathodic protection. Cathodic protection (CP) has been used for many ears to control the corrosion of buried pipelines and structures in saltwater environments. During the past 8 years, the Federal Highway Administration (FHWA), through its Demonstration Projects Division, has promoted the use of this technology as a means of preserving existing unprotected reinforced concrete bridge decks. Assistance has been provided to requesting highway agencies for the construction and evaluation of 22 cathodic installations in conjunction with Demonstration Project No. 34, Cathodic Protection for Reinforced Concrete Bridge Decks. This report provides a summary of the information furnished by participating highway agencies; it includes project selection criteria, design considerations, construction procedures and problems, and performance criteria and results"--P. i.

Available in PDF, EPUB and Kindle. Book excerpt: Bridge deck deterioration due to corrosive effect of deicers on reinforcing steel is a major problem facing many agencies. Cathodic protection is one method used to prevent reinforcing steel corrosion. The application of a direct current to the embedded reinforcing steel and a sacrificial anode protects the steel from corrosion. This 1992 project involved placing an Elgard Titanium Anode Mesh Cathodic Protection System on a bridge deck. The anode was fastened to the deck after the Class A repair-work and the overlay was placed using the Iowa Low Slump Dense Concrete System. The system was set up initially at 1 mA/sq ft.

Book excerpt: This report compares the application and testing of the following five independent cathodic protection (CP) systems installed on three reinforced concrete bridge decks: 1) Coke Breeze; 2) Metallized Zinc; 3) Raychem "Ferex 100"; 4) Eltech "Elgard 210"; 5) Conductive Polymer. All five CP systems were installed under a single contract and work was performed by the same contractor during the summer of 1988. Construction methods, materials, and the difficulties encountered in installing each type of system are included. During the six year study period (November 1988 to November 1994), all five systems were monitored regularly. Parameters monitored were driving voltage, current density, and polarization decay. The efficiency of providing corrosion protection for each system based on these parameters is compared.
